Renewable energy:

For more than 20 years we have been working to reduce the CO2 emissions associated with our industrial activities. To achieve this, we have improved the energy efficiency of all our facilities (buildings, equipment, etc.), increasing the use of local renewable energy where possible. We use solar collectors to produce hot water and solar panels to generate electricity. These technologies not only reduce costs, but also minimise negative environmental impacts and contribute to the use of sustainable energy sources.

Microplastics:

Microplastics are tiny pieces of plastic that can end up in the ocean and potentially harm the environment. Most of them come from the degradation of larger plastics in water, but some also come from their use in consumer and industrial products.

Our company recognised the harmful environmental impact of microplastics early on, and was among the first companies to stop using small plastic exfoliating beads as exfoliators in certain face and body scrubs.
